D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a printer whose print head is movable in the front and rear directions with respect to a print medium and whose print color can be changed, and which is particularly suitable for printing on booklet-like media such as passbooks. In printers using wire dot heads, the gap between the tip of the printing wire and the printing medium is narrow;
Particularly when printing on a booklet such as a bankbook, the ink ribbon shift space for multi-color printing becomes very narrow as one of the open pages becomes thicker, making it difficult to shift the ink ribbon. Therefore, in a printer using a wire dot head like this, when shifting the ink ribbon, the print head is moved back from the printing position to widen the gap between the tip of the print wire and the print medium, and then again after the ink ribbon is shifted. It is conventional practice to return the print head to the printing position.

However, in conventional printers of this type, the print head forward/backward mechanism and the ink ribbon shift mechanism are each driven by independent drive sources, and the operating sequence of both is electrically controlled, resulting in a complex and expensive configuration. It had certain drawbacks. Furthermore, since a magnet was generally used as a driving source for moving the print head forward and backward, a buffering means was required to soften the impact when stopping the print head at a desired position.

The present invention aims to solve the above-mentioned problems, and controls the operation sequence of advancing and retracting the print head and switching the ink ribbon using two cams installed on the same axis, and rotates the shaft using a pulse motor. It is characterized by this.

When the pulse motor 18 is currently stopped and in the state shown in FIG. 1, the print head 1 is in the forward position where it can print, and the black ink ribbon 7 is positioned between the print head 1 and the print medium 21. are doing. The square shaft 16 is driven by the pulse motor 18.
When the head position control cam 13 is rotated, the head position control cam 13 rotates in a direction in which the diameter from the center of the cam shaft to the outer circumference becomes larger, so that the cam lever 10 rotates clockwise about the shaft 12. Therefore, the slide plate 2 is slid upward, and the print head 1 is moved away from the print medium 21. When the head position control cam 13 rotates 90 degrees from the original position, the print head 1 is in the retracted position where the ink ribbons 7 and 8 can be switched, and the gap between the print medium 21 and the print head 1 is wide. . Meanwhile, the ribbon switching control cam 15 is also rotating at the same time, and the cam lever 1
4 and rotate the plate 6 counterclockwise about the shafts 9a and 9b. While the two cams 13 and 15 rotate through the next 90 degrees, the diameter of the ribbon switching control cam 15 from the center of the cam shaft to the outer periphery reaches its maximum, and the plate 6 reaches its final rotational position in the counterclockwise direction. As a result, the ink ribbon cartridges 4 and 5 on the plate 6 and the ribbon guide means are moved so that the red ink ribbon 8 is positioned between the tip of the print head 1 and the print medium 21. On the other hand, head position control cam 13
During this time, the print head 1 rotates in a direction in which the diameter from the center of the camshaft to the outer circumference becomes smaller, so that the print head 1 moves toward the print medium 21 again and is positioned at its original forward position where printing is possible.

Thus, when the square shaft 16 rotates half a turn from its original position due to the rotation of the pulse motor 18, the print head 1 is once retracted from the printing position and then advanced to the printing position again, and the ink ribbon is moved so that the print head 1 is in the retracted position. It switches from black to red for a while.
When switching the ink ribbon from red to black, the corner shaft 16 is similarly turned half a turn.

As explained above based on the embodiments, according to the present invention, the forward and backward operations of the print head and the switching operation of the ink ribbon are performed by one drive source, and both operation sequences are controlled by a cam. This has the effect of making the configuration simple and inexpensive, and since a pulse motor is used as the drive source, it is easy to control the rotation angle of the cam and the speed at which the printing head moves forward and backward. This has the effect of eliminating the need for shaft rotational movement interrupting means such as an electromagnetic clutch or shock absorbing means such as a dart pot.
